Free Motorcycle Safety Classes Offered in Pennsylvania

Great news for riders in Pennsylvania. The Pennsylvania Motorcycle Safety Program (PA MSP) is back and is free to Pennsylvania class M permit and motorcycle license holders.

The focus of the PA MSP is to teach motorcycle riders of all skill levels the fundamentals needed to reduce risks while operating motorcycles. The program offers four courses that include beginning riders, intermediate skills, three-wheeled basics, and advanced riding skills. PA MSP manages more than 60 training sites conveniently located throughout the Commonwealth. The training season runs from March through October, with schedules varying among training sites.

Registration is now open for all courses, which are free to state residents who have a motorcycle learner’s permit or motorcycle license. The PA MSP is administered by the Pennsylvania Department of Transportation.
